About The Artist

Martha Colón is a New York City based artist with a diverse repertoire spanning fine art illustration, clothing design and textile surface design. Born in Honduras and raised in the Bronx, she studied at the Fashion Institute of Technology and most recently at the School of Visual Arts, where she completed a residency in Illustration and Visual Storytelling.
She began her career in the textile industry creating patterns for home furnishings and commercial markets. Her entrepreneurial spirit led her toward fashion design — a clothing line that appeared in New York Magazine, Lucky and other major publications, attracting clients including Victoria's Secret, Patricia Fields and Cirque du Soleil.
Her fine art practice today centers on painting, drawing and etching — all told through the world of MeowCleeva®. Martha is a member of the Society of Illustrators in New York City and a proud member of the Made in NYC community of makers.

n 2026 Martha brought her design expertise to the world of theatrical costume — serving as Costume Production Designer for Rock Never Dies, an immersive live production at Hard Rock Cafe Times Square, New York City. The production features faithful reproductions of three iconic rock stage costumes — two legendary Elton John ensembles including the famous Duck outfit from his iconic 1980 Central Park concert, and The Artist's Purple Rain outfit. Fabric and trim sourcing, pattern design, production supervision and complete styling — all by hand, all in New York City. Costumes featured on Broadway World.
